Professor Carol Chinyelugo Arinze-Umobi has been appointed as the Acting Vice-Chancellor of Nnamdi Azikiwe University, Awka. Her appointment comes as the tenure of the former Vice-Chancellor, Professor Joseph I. Ikechebelu, officially ends.
The announcement was made on Friday, 17 May 2025 by the university’s Governing Council.
Appointment Details
The confirmation came through a letter signed by the Pro-Chancellor and Chairman of the Governing Council, Barrister Olugbenga M. Kukoyi. The letter states that the appointment is guided by Section 5(13) of the university’s Act, which limits the term of an acting vice-chancellor to a maximum of six months or until a substantive replacement is announced, whichever happens first.
Professor Arinze-Umobi is expected to assume office on Monday, 19 May 2025.
